Output 377487ef5dfe2bbf109c81a11defaebcc1c9541b00e6039d926ce9aa3090dd3a:0

value
9243496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acbb5381a94ec5242ff8d931a88350effcd60bd5 OP_EQUAL
address
3HSLZC2c5jE4HttFCSx1waVfUpJ38pDyHV
transaction
377487ef5dfe2bbf109c81a11defaebcc1c9541b00e6039d926ce9aa3090dd3a
spent
true